Characterizing Service Providers Traffic of Mobile Internet Services in Cellular Data Network
With the rapid rising of the number of cellular phone users, accessing the Internet via mobile device is becoming a new norm in terms of network activities and people's daily life, resulting in an ever-increasing usage of the mobile Internet. This paper analyze Service Provider (SP) traffic characteristics Based on the massive data collected from a commercial Internet Service Provider (ISP) covering an entire province in Southern China. We investigate the distribution of SP traffic volume and flow number. In particular, our study has scrutinized the rank of SP in terms of traffic volume distribution, flow number distribution, and subscriber number distribution, fitted with a distribution model named power law distribution. Furthermore, we characterize the correlations among the traffic volume, flow number and subscriber number. As distributed parallel processing system have been recently developed due to the cloud computing platform and the cluster file system, they could be usefully applied to analyzing big traffic data. Thus, in this paper, we propose a mobile Internet traffic analysis method Based on the Map Reduce software framework of the cloud computing platform for a large-scale network.
